Output 34fcb556462ae8dd3d25503cd6bcdd9998e826cd920ac34fbe92eb12aaf8de4b:4

value
99230486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 053b03b9dc17b0cbf98e3b0ac17f8e472536308e OP_EQUAL
address
32AfzuWDkgQhWWZHqYrbFiJMHpry6yA1Jw
transaction
34fcb556462ae8dd3d25503cd6bcdd9998e826cd920ac34fbe92eb12aaf8de4b
spent
true